4. when does the arm-twisting and threats begin?
when the republicans extended the time on the medicare prescription med vote there were reports of arm-twisting and threats made to GOPers who were voting AGAINST the bill

since the bill was passed -- arm-twisting/threats obviously worked

so now we have a few GOPers resisting bush*'s social insecurity proposal -- won't be long (if it already hasn't started) that these GOPers will be pressured to pull out their rubberstamps

bush said he would be spending his 'political capital'. bush* can't run for another term, but Senators and Representatives can and many are up for "re-selection". Recent polls show the public is at the least "skeptical" of bush*'s plan. I think on this issue bush*'s "political capital" account is overdrawn and his coat-tails are short.

Overall - it comes down to the Dems in congress to stand firmly against the bush* social security scam. Sadly, we have seen them cave-in time and time again. If the Dems cave-in this time, the GOPers who are also against the social security scam will also cave in
